In Short – Renowned for its European-style wedding cakes, Konditor Meister offers a plethora of varieties, from a three-layered chocolate cake with chocolate mousse to a strawberry Grand Marnier cake. Several cakes are decorated with buttercream icing and buttercream roses, and fresh flowers or fruit can be added as well.

The Details on Konditor Meister

Know Before You Go:

There's no strict deadline for reservations, but Konditor Meister recommends placing orders 2-3 months in advance.

The Extras:

Not just for weddings-- this shop bakes cakes and European pastries for any party.

Fun Fact:

Konditor Meister was awarded Best of Boston 2005 from Boston Magazine.
